Local Tips for Family-Friendly Experiences

One of the best ways to experience Barbados as a family is to participate in a local festival like the Crop Over Festival, where you can join in the colorful celebrations and enjoy music, dance, and traditional food. Another tip is to visit the Animal Flower Cave, located at the northern tip of the island, for a unique adventure exploring natural rock formations and rock pools. Don't forget to try some local Bajan cuisine like flying fish and cou-cou for a true taste of the island!

Frequently Asked Questions

Curious about family-friendly experiences in Barbados? Check out some common questions below.

Families in Barbados can enjoy activities like swimming at Carlisle Bay, exploring the wildlife at Barbados Wildlife Reserve, or even trying their hand at horseback riding along the beach.
Barbados hosts events like the Oistins Fish Festival and the Holetown Festival, which are perfect for families to experience local culture and traditions.
There are plenty of family-friendly resorts, hotels, and vacation rentals in Barbados that cater to families with children, offering kid's clubs, pools, and other amenities.
It's a good idea to pack snacks, water, and sun protection when exploring the island with kids. Also, consider renting a car for convenience and flexibility in getting around.
If the weather doesn't cooperate, families can visit attractions like the Barbados Museum & Historical Society, the 3Ws Oval Sports Complex, or take a cooking class together.
Barbados is generally a safe destination for families, but it's always a good idea to be cautious in crowded areas and watch out for strong currents at the beach.
Families on a budget can enjoy free activities like hiking through Welchman Hall Gully or picnicking at Farley Hill National Park, offering beautiful views and outdoor fun.
